深度学习作为人工智能领域的重要分支,近年来取得了显著的进步。其中,算力的提升是推动深度学习效率飞跃的关键因素。本文将揭秘算力升级对深度学习效率的影响,并探讨相关技术及其应用。
一、算力升级对深度学习的影响
计算能力提升:随着计算能力的提升,深度学习模型可以处理更复杂的任务,例如图像识别、自然语言处理等。高性能的计算设备能够加速模型训练和推理过程,提高深度学习应用的实时性。
模型精度提升:算力升级使得模型训练更加充分,有助于提高模型的精度。通过增加训练数据量和迭代次数,模型能够学习到更丰富的特征,从而提高准确率。
模型复杂度提升:高算力环境下,可以尝试更复杂的模型结构,例如深度残差网络(ResNet)、Transformer等。这些复杂模型在特定任务上表现出色,但需要更高的算力支持。
二、算力升级的关键技术
GPU加速:GPU(图形处理器)在深度学习中扮演着重要角色。GPU具有强大的并行计算能力,能够显著提升深度学习模型的训练速度。
TPU(Tensor Processing Unit):TPU是专门为深度学习优化设计的硬件加速器。TPU在处理大规模数据集和复杂模型时具有更高的效率和性能。
分布式训练:分布式训练可以将模型训练任务分配到多个计算节点上,利用多个节点的计算资源,加快训练速度。
模型压缩与量化:模型压缩和量化技术可以降低模型的复杂度,减少模型参数数量,从而降低计算资源需求。
三、算力升级的应用案例
自动驾驶:自动驾驶领域需要处理大量实时数据,对算力要求较高。通过提升算力,可以实现更复杂的感知、决策和控制算法,提高自动驾驶系统的安全性和可靠性。
医疗影像分析:深度学习在医疗影像分析中的应用越来越广泛。算力升级有助于提高模型精度,从而为医生提供更准确的诊断结果。
自然语言处理:自然语言处理领域需要处理海量文本数据。通过提升算力,可以训练更复杂的语言模型,提高语言理解和生成能力。
四、总结
算力升级是推动深度学习效率飞跃的关键因素。随着计算能力的不断提升,深度学习将在更多领域发挥重要作用。未来,随着新型计算技术和硬件的不断发展,深度学习将迎来更加广阔的应用前景。
